About Monster Slayer Idle Clicker

Monster Slayer Idle Clicker is an addictive incremental game that combines satisfying clicking mechanics with strategic upgrade decisions. Take on the role of a hero tasked with defeating endless waves of monsters to earn gold and experience. Use your earnings to purchase powerful upgrades for your weapons, armor, and abilities, allowing you to defeat stronger monsters and progress through increasingly challenging areas. With its simple yet engaging gameplay loop, colorful graphics, and deep progression system, Monster Slayer Idle Clicker offers a perfect balance of active play and idle progression that will keep you coming back to check on your hero's advancement.

How to Play

Click on monsters to deal damage and defeat them. Each monster defeated will reward you with gold and experience points. Use gold to purchase upgrades for your hero, including better weapons, stronger armor, and new abilities. As you upgrade your hero, you'll be able to defeat monsters more quickly, earning gold at a faster rate. Your hero will also attack automatically, allowing for idle progression even when you're not actively clicking. Explore different monster zones as you grow stronger - each zone contains different types of monsters with varying difficulty levels and rewards. Defeat boss monsters for special rewards and to unlock new areas. Manage your upgrades strategically - some provide immediate benefits, while others may be more valuable in the long run. The game continues to progress even when you're not playing, so check back regularly to collect your offline earnings. As you reach higher levels, you'll unlock the prestige system, allowing you to reset your progress in exchange for permanent bonuses that make subsequent playthroughs faster and more rewarding. Experiment with different upgrade paths and strategies to optimize your gold earning potential and progress through the game more efficiently.

For those looking to optimize their progression, I've done some math on the upgrade efficiency. The "Gold Boost" skill is actually the most efficient purchase until about level 25, after which "Quick Hands" (attack speed) becomes better until level 50. After that, it depends on your weapon choice. For the Axe users, critical damage becomes most important, while Sword users should focus on attack speed, and Bow users benefit most from the "Eagle Eye" skill that increases critical hit chance. Don't waste gold on the "Health" upgrade unless you're struggling with bosses - offense is the best defense in this game since monsters don't fight back except for bosses. Also, the Ancient Amulet artifact that appears randomly is ALWAYS worth purchasing, regardless of its cost - it provides a permanent multiplier to all damage that persists through prestiges.
